Recently, you may have heard us talking about the new Guardian podcast Forgotten Stories of Football – a place where you can hear some of the best football stories you’ve probably never heard before. And as the series is now live, we thought we would bring you the first episode: how Nazi bullying and controversial victories overshadowed Italy’s gold medal at the Berlin Games.
